Patch Components: ----------------- Files & Fields Associated: N/A Forms Associated: N/A Mail Groups Associated: N/A Options Associated: Option Name Type New/Modified/Deleted ----------- ---- -------------------- RMIMFIM Broker Modified Protocols Associated: N/A Security Keys Associated: N/A Templates Associated: N/A Additional Information: N/A New Service Requests (NSRs): ---------------------------- N/A Patient Safety Issues (PSIs): ----------------------------- N/A Defect Tracking System Ticket(s) & Overview: -------------------------------------------- 1. 746725 - FIM Windows 10 compatibility updates Problem: -------- The FIM Graphical User Interface (GUI) help files need to be updated to be combatable with Windows 10. Resolution: ----------- The FIM GUI has been updated to utilize .CHM help files as .HLP help files are no longer supported in Windows 10. Additionally, the FIM GUI has been modified to work with high Dots Per Inch (DPI) and recompiled in Delphi XE 10.2 to meet current Technical Reference Model (TRM) requirements. Choose the PackMan message containing this patch and invoke the INSTALL/CHECK MESSAGE PackMan option. 2. From the Kernel Installation & Distribution System menu, select the Installation menu. 3. From this menu, you may select to use the following options: (when prompted for INSTALL NAME, enter RMIM*1.0*9) a. Verify Checksums in Transport Global - This option will allow you to ensure the integrity of the routines that are in the transport global. b. Print Transport Global - This option will allow you to view the components of the KIDS build. c. Compare Transport Global to Current System - This option will allow you to view all changes that will be made when this patch is installed. It compares all components of this patch (routines, DD's, templates, etc.). d. Backup a Transport Global - This option will create a backup message of any routines exported with this patch. It will not backup any other changes such as DD's or templates. 4. Use the Install Package(s) option and select the package RMIM*1.0*9. 5. When Prompted "Want KIDS to INHIBIT LOGONs during the install? NO//", respond NO. 6. When Prompted "Want to DISABLE Scheduled Options, Menu Options, and Protocols? NO//", respond No. 7. Review the installation message for errors.
